Last week I dusted off the tools and went back over to my local Royal British Legion. They are fed up with soaring electricity costs so asked me to put the toilet lighting on motion detectors. It was nice little job so I took a few photos for you.

The first thing is SAFETY FIRST! Just because it isn’t school or you’ve been doing this for years you must follow your safe isolation procedure. I have pulled the fuse for the lights and checked for ‘dead’ there. I am now back at the mains checking the lamp. By the way I am in the building alone so not locking off the whole mains is not required, I am perfectly safe.
